    Nobody's complaining about hard content for the hardcore crowd. People are pissed because starting with this update, you actually won't be able to even ENTER the dungeon without enchanting all this crazy BiS garbage that costs hundreds of thousands of gold per attempt and has crazy low success rates. Nobody's excited about more soul-sucking RNG, and nobody wants to be told that they can't even carry their lesser geared friends through the dungeon because their friends can't even enter until they spend like a year gearing up. Being physically gated from content because of gear has never been the case in the game's life; you could always at least enter the dungeon no matter what your gear score was, even if you'd have a bear of a time completing the content in lower tier gear. It sets a new precedent, especially with how kTera is also apparently pushing gearing mats into the cash shop through lootboxes. Effectively they're starting the process of gating content behind a paywall and making it harder for people to play together; those are the issues on a lot of people's minds right now.

  • I liked the old gear progression where you could enter the end game dungeon in mid-tier gear, and approaching BiS was an option rather than something you were forced to do. I think what made it fun in the past was being able to get a character into the bare minimum requirements for a dungeon and then diving straight in with mid-tier gear, and appreciating the effect of gear as you get a new equipment piece. VSHM was clearable in misery, but I still wanted to go all out and gear up to clear it more efficiently. When I went from a misery chest to a VM chest, the difference in what I could tank was so noticeable, and it felt like the progression through gearing was meaningful. Now it's like, spend the entire patch just to earn a 1% defense increase that won't let you survive any differently?

    I already hated how I went from being able to run VSHM on any character I wanted down to being able to run RKEM on only 5 characters that had weeks of effort poured into it already, down to only being able to run AAHM on 2 characters that had months of effort put into them. When a new endgame dungeon comes out, the focus should be on that rather than doing old content just to be able to run the new content. LFGs are dead for the 439 and 446 dungeons, and you need to grind through those just to be able to gear up to access AAHM now. That new 457 requirement just really kills it.
